
It can happen at any time. We are going through some daily routines when we become aware of God. It could be enlightenment from Him or simply the sensation of His presence. Whatever it is that we detect from the Divine will thrill the soul. It is our heart´s natural response to waking up to the glories of God. Praise will well up within us. Our soul will spring into song.
If we cannot detect any bubblings of praise, something can be done. Rewards are for those who seek them. Heights gained are reserved for the ones who climb. Walking with the Lord requires steps in His direction. So, we can get direct and determined with our steps. Take steps towards Christ. A few steps with the Lord can increase to many. The distance in our relationship will lessen with every inch we gain. Pretty soon, we will be enjoying the celestial embrace we seek. And our awareness will become more acute the closer we grow.
But let us take no one´s testimony as a substitution. Give no consenting amen without experiencing God´s presence for ourselves. Set the soul free to soar. Place our hearts close enough to the Savior today to be amazed. Step into the sunshine and give our souls a reason to praise the Lord!
Dear Lord, light a fire deep inside us to draw closer to You. As we turn, seeking You, give us thrills of awareness. Flash across our understandings and leave us breathless and bewildered. Grant us progress in our relationship that brings You into our day. Let each step we take draw us closer in spirit and joy. Be the object of our praise as our awareness increases. We pray. Amen!
